Speaker rigging describes the manufacturer-approved mounting points and hardware used to support, suspend, aim, or secure a PA speaker. Of the 105 ranked speakers carrying the field, 100 identify at least one mounting provision; the remainder say that rigging was not specified.
This specification matters when a cabinet will be flown over an audience, mounted permanently to a wall or ceiling, tilted from a bracket, or installed on a pole. It does not mean every listed hole is safe for every mounting method.
What Common Rigging Terms Mean
M8 and M10 points are threaded metric inserts in the cabinet. The number identifies the bolt diameter, not the load capacity. Multiple inserts may accept eye bolts, a yoke, an array frame, or another manufacturer-approved accessory depending on the speaker.
Fly points or suspension points are attachment locations intended for overhead suspension when used in the configuration documented by the manufacturer. A cabinet listing six M10 suspension points offers several aiming or hardware positions, but that does not mean one M10 bolt can safely hold the cabinet by itself.
Yoke or U-bracket points accept a rigid bracket around the sides of the speaker. These are common in fixed installations because the cabinet can be aimed vertically and then locked in position.
Pole sockets fit a speaker stand or a pole above a subwoofer. The usual nominal size is 35mm or 1⅜ inches. A dual-angle or tilting socket can point the cabinet slightly downward so the coverage pattern reaches listeners instead of passing over them.
Pull-back points help set the downward angle of a flown cabinet. They stabilize and aim the speaker; they are not automatically interchangeable with the primary load-bearing suspension points.
Does a Pole Mount Count as Rigging?
This catalog includes pole sockets in the Rigging field because they answer the same practical placement question: how the cabinet is mechanically supported and aimed. In professional practice, however, “rigging” often refers more narrowly to suspended or permanently installed systems.
A pole-mounted speaker is ground-supported, not flown. It still needs a stand rated for the cabinet’s weight, a stable footprint, appropriate height, and protection from tipping or wind. Check the speaker’s weight and cabinet specifications rather than assuming any stand with the right diameter is suitable.
What the Specification Does Not Tell You
The short field in a comparison table is an inventory of provisions, not an engineering plan. It does not establish the working load limit, required safety factor, approved bolt grade and engagement depth, orientation, number of attachment points, secondary safety method, or whether a particular bracket is certified for that cabinet.
The mounting points are only one part of the load path. The bracket, fasteners, shackles, cables, structure, and installation method must all be suitable. Accessories that physically fit can still be unsafe or unapproved.
Rigging Safety
Never suspend a speaker from a generic handle, pole socket, improvised eye bolt, or unverified threaded insert. Use the current manufacturer’s installation or rigging manual, specified hardware, and rated accessories. Overhead installation should be designed and performed by a qualified professional following the applicable venue rules and local regulations.
Also distinguish mounting from acoustic aiming. More fly points provide installation flexibility, but they do not improve sound by themselves. The goal is to place the loudspeaker securely while aiming its horizontal and vertical dispersion at the audience and away from reflective surfaces where practical.
How to Compare Rigging Specifications
For portable use, prioritize a compatible pole socket, cabinet weight, handles, and whether the speaker offers a useful downward angle. For a permanent wall or ceiling installation, look for an approved yoke or bracket and clear manufacturer documentation. For flown systems, require purpose-designed suspension points, published instructions, rated accessories, and professional system design.
“Not specified” should be treated as unknown, not as permission to improvise. If the manufacturer does not document a suspension method, assume the cabinet is not approved for overhead suspension.

Frequently Asked Questions
What are M8 and M10 rigging points on a speaker? They are threaded inserts sized for 8mm or 10mm metric hardware. The thread size alone does not state the safe load or prove that an insert is approved for suspension; the speaker’s rigging manual defines its permitted use.
Can I hang a speaker from its carrying handle? No, unless the manufacturer explicitly documents that handle as a rated suspension point. Ordinary carrying handles are not a substitute for engineered fly points and approved rigging hardware.
Is a 35mm pole socket the same as a fly point? No. A pole socket supports the speaker from below on a stand or subwoofer pole. A fly point is part of a system designed to suspend the cabinet from above.
Does more rigging hardware mean a better PA speaker? Not necessarily. More mounting positions can make installation and aiming easier, but sound quality depends on response, directivity, output and distortion. Choose rigging provisions for the intended installation rather than as a quality score.
